Cerullo joins Meltzer Lippe's Litigation Group

Business litigator Norman Cerullo has joined the Litigation Group of Meltzer, Lippe, Goldstein & Breitstone, LLP as an associate. Prior to joining Meltzer Lippe, Cerullo was an associate in the Litigation and Dispute Resolution and Electronic Discovery and Records Management practice groups at the New York City office of international law firm Mayer Brown LLP. Lew Meltzer, managing partner of Meltzer Lippe, made the announcement. “Norm’s complex litigation experience in Manhattan before the state and federal courts will be an asset to this dynamic practice group,” said Meltzer. “We are pleased to welcome a seasoned litigator of his caliber to the firm.” Among the clients Norm has successfully represented include financial institutions, technology and software companies, accounting firms and authors in complex cases that have involved commercial, professional services, employment, securities, antitrust, intellectual property and real estate disputes. He has also successfully litigated electronic discovery cases, including developing and defending electronic discovery protocols. Significant litigation victories include the dismissal of a $3.3 million suit brought against his client, a recipient of the Nobel Peace Prize, and the dismissal of a $200 million suit against a hedge fund’s outside service professional; a ruling that has helped to define, and limit, outside service professionals’ liability. Norm earned his law degree from the American University-Washington College of Law, where he served as the managing editor of the American University Law Review. He graduated magna cum laude with a Bachelors Degree from Long Island University-C.W. Post. Admitted to practice before the Courts of the State of New York and the Federal Second and Seventh Circuit Courts of Appeal, and the Southern and Eastern Districts of New York, Norm is a member of the NYS Bar Association-- Commercial and Federal Litigation Section, Committee on Commercial Division and the Nassau County Bar Association—Commercial Litigation Committee.
